Level 2 Diploma for the Early Years Practitioner

The Level 2 Diploma for the Early Years Practitioner is a crucial qualification for individuals looking to work with young children in various childcare settings. This diploma equips practitioners with the necessary skills and knowledge to provide high-quality care and education to children from birth to five years old.

Benefits of Level 2 Diploma for the Early Years Practitioner

Here are some key benefits of pursuing this diploma:

Benefit Description
Enhanced Skills Develop essential skills in child development, health, and safety, safeguarding, and building positive relationships with children and families.
Career Opportunities Open doors to a range of career opportunities in nurseries, preschools, and other early years settings.
Professional Development Gain a recognised qualification that demonstrates your commitment to continuous professional development in the early years sector.
